Haripara Population - Bharuch, Gujarat

Haripara is a medium size village located in Jhagadia Taluka of Bharuch district, Gujarat with total 189 families residing. The Haripara village has population of 816 of which 433 are males while 383 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Haripara village population of children with age 0-6 is 70 which makes up 8.58 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Haripara village is 885 which is lower than Gujarat state average of 919. Child Sex Ratio for the Haripara as per census is 1059, higher than Gujarat average of 890.

Haripara village has lower literacy rate compared to Gujarat. In 2011, literacy rate of Haripara village was 71.05 % compared to 78.03 % of Gujarat. In Haripara Male literacy stands at 73.68 % while female literacy rate was 68.01 %.

Caste Factor

In Haripara village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 50.74 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 5.51 % of total population in Haripara village.

Work Profile

In Haripara village out of total population, 515 were engaged in work activities. 42.52 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 57.48 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 515 workers engaged in Main Work, 54 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 108 were Agricultural labourer.
